Key Components of an Effective SEO Proposal

1. Business Overview Goals

The first section of an SEO proposal should introduce the client’s business, including its industry, target audience, primary competitors. This section is essential because it demonstrates that the agency has conducted thorough research understs the client’s specific challenges. Clearly outlining the client’s objectives—whether it’s increasing organic traffic, boosting sales, or improving local search rankings—helps create a personalized SEO strategy rather than a one-size-fits-all approach.

2. Website Audit Analysis

Before suggesting an SEO strategy, an in-depth website audit is crucial to identify current performance issues. This analysis helps uncover problems such as broken links, slow page speed, mobile usability issues, duplicate content, or poor backlink profiles. By showcasing these issues with data-driven insights, clients gain a clearer understing of what needs improvement why SEO is essential for their growth. Additionally, competitor analysis should be included to highlight what similar businesses are doing successfully where opportunities exist.

3. SEO Strategy Action Plan

A proposal must provide a step-by-step SEO strategy to achieve the client’s business objectives. This section should cover:

Keyword Research: Identifying high-traffic, relevant keywords tailored to the client’s industry.

On-Page SEO: Optimizing website elements like meta titles, descriptions, header tags, content structure.

Technical SEO: Addressing site speed, mobile optimization, schema markup, indexation issues.

Content Marketing: Crafting high-quality blog posts, ling pages, guest posts to enhance domain authority.

Link-Building Strategy: Acquiring high-quality backlinks through ethical effective outreach.

Local SEO Optimization: Setting up optimizing Google My Business, NAP consistency, local citations for better rankings in local searches.

Each of these elements should be presented with an estimated timeline clear deliverables. This ensures the client understs the scope of work the expected results from the proposed SEO campaign.

4. SEO Performance Tracking Reporting

One of the most important aspects of an SEO proposal is defining how success will be measured. SEO is a long-term investment, clients need reassurance that they will receive regular updates insights on their website’s progress. The proposal should mention key performance indicators (KPIs), such as:

  • Organic traffic growth
  • Keyword ranking improvements
  • Bounce rate session duration
  • Conversion rate tracking
  • Domain authority improvements
  • Backlink acquisition progress

SEO Deliverables, Timeline, Pricing

SEO is a gradual process, setting realistic expectations with a clear timeline is crucial. A structured SEO proposal should outline deliverables in phases:

Month 1: Website audit, keyword research, fixing technical issues.

Month 2: On-page optimizations, content strategy execution, competitor benchmarking.

Month 3: Backlink acquisition, local SEO enhancements, conversion optimization.

Month 4 & Beyond: Continuous improvements, content updates, analytics tracking, campaign adjustments.

The proposal should also include flexible pricing plans tailored to different business needs, whether it’s a one-time SEO fix, monthly retainer services, or performance-based contracts. Providing pricing transparency builds trust allows clients to choose a plan that best fits their budget.

Case Studies Testimonials

Adding case studies client testimonials to an SEO proposal significantly boosts credibility. Real-world examples of successful SEO campaigns, showcasing before--after traffic growth, keyword ranking improvements, conversion rate increases, help potential clients see the tangible benefits of investing in SEO. Positive feedback from satisfied clients can also create trust reinforce the agency’s expertise.

Final Call to Action

A strong SEO proposal should always end with a compelling call-to-action (CTA) that encourages the client to take the next step. Whether it’s signing a contract, booking a consultation, or scheduling a strategy call, the proposal should make it clear how the client can move forward. Providing contact details, links to past work, or offering a free SEO audit can also be effective in securing the deal.
